Don Lane, our Regional Operations Manager, dropped off the huge haul of supplies collected from A&G employees and residents, to the BHS in Baltimore County during our Take Your Dog To Work event. The entire team was more than happy to donate to the no-kill shelter that relies entirely on private donations. We love this organization's commitment to protecting our region's pets and increasing the awareness of animal issues through public education. The Baltimore Humane Society hosts several programs for pets and their owners. Our favorites include Yappy Hours and the Bmore Humane Kids Club; where children have the opportunity to read their favorite books out loud while pets nibble on tasty treats.
